:root{color-scheme:light;--ink:#161616;--muted:#5c6670;--line:#d9dee4;--surface:#ffffff;--surface-alt:#f5f7f8;--teal:#007a78;--teal-dark:#005f5d;--yellow:#f4b63e;--red:#b42318;--focus:#2f6fed}*{box-sizing:border-box}html{background:var(--surface)}body{color:var(--ink);font-family:Inter,ui-sans-serif,system-ui,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;margin:0}a{color:var(--teal-dark);text-decoration-thickness:1px;text-underline-offset:3px}a:focus-visible,button:focus-visible,input:focus-visible,select:focus-visible,textarea:focus-visible{outline:3px solid var(--focus);outline-offset:2px}.site-header{align-items:center;border-bottom:1px solid var(--line);display:flex;gap:24px;justify-content:space-between;padding:16px clamp(20px,4vw,56px)}.brand-link{align-items:center;color:var(--ink);display:inline-flex;font-weight:800;gap:10px;text-decoration:none}.language-nav,.site-footer nav,.site-header nav{align-items:center;display:flex;flex-wrap:wrap;gap:14px}.language-nav a,.site-footer nav a,.site-header nav a{color:var(--muted);font-size:14px;font-weight:650;text-decoration:none}.language-nav{border-bottom:1px solid var(--line);padding-bottom:18px}.language-nav a.active{color:var(--teal-dark)}.country-legal-nav{display:grid;grid-gap:14px;gap:14px}.page-shell{margin:0 auto;max-width:980px;padding:28px 20px 64px}.hero{padding:clamp(36px,7vw,76px) 0 34px}.eyebrow{color:var(--teal-dark);font-size:14px;font-weight:800;margin:0 0 12px;text-transform:uppercase}.eyebrow,h1,h2{letter-spacing:0}h1{font-size:clamp(42px,8vw,78px);line-height:1;margin:0;max-width:900px}h2{font-size:clamp(22px,3vw,30px);line-height:1.18;margin:0 0 12px}.lead{color:var(--muted);font-size:clamp(18px,2.4vw,23px);line-height:1.55;margin:22px 0 0;max-width:820px}.section-stack{display:grid;grid-gap:24px;gap:24px}.form-section,.legal-directory,.text-section{border-top:1px solid var(--line);padding-top:24px}.form-section p,.site-footer p,.text-section p{color:var(--muted);line-height:1.65;margin:0 0 12px}.store-panel{display:flex;flex-wrap:wrap;gap:12px;margin-top:30px}.store-button,.text-button,button{align-items:center;background:var(--teal);border:1px solid var(--teal);border-radius:8px;color:#fff;display:inline-flex;font:inherit;font-weight:800;justify-content:center;min-height:48px;padding:12px 18px;text-decoration:none}.store-button.disabled{background:var(--surface-alt);border-color:var(--line);color:var(--muted)}.store-button.secondary{background:var(--surface);border-color:var(--line);color:var(--teal-dark)}.link-grid{display:grid;grid-gap:10px;gap:10px;grid-template-columns:repeat(auto-fit,minmax(220px,1fr))}.link-grid a{border:1px solid var(--line);border-radius:8px;color:var(--ink);min-height:48px;padding:13px 14px;text-decoration:none}.form-section{margin-top:32px}form{grid-gap:16px;gap:16px;margin-top:20px;max-width:760px}form,label{display:grid}label{color:var(--ink);font-size:14px;font-weight:750;grid-gap:7px;gap:7px}input,select,textarea{border:1px solid var(--line);border-radius:8px;color:var(--ink);font:inherit;min-height:46px;padding:10px 12px;width:100%}.form-error{color:var(--red);line-height:1.45;margin:0}textarea{resize:vertical}.checkbox-row{align-items:start;display:grid;grid-gap:10px;gap:10px;grid-template-columns:20px 1fr}.checkbox-row input{min-height:20px;width:20px}.hidden-field{clip:rect(0 0 0 0);-webkit-clip-path:inset(50%);clip-path:inset(50%);height:1px;overflow:hidden;position:absolute;white-space:nowrap;width:1px}.form-success{color:var(--teal-dark)!important;font-weight:750}.form-error{color:var(--red)!important;font-weight:750}.token-box{background:var(--surface-alt);border:1px solid var(--line);border-radius:8px;color:var(--ink);display:inline-block;font-weight:800;margin:24px 0 0;overflow-wrap:anywhere;padding:12px 14px}.site-footer{border-top:1px solid var(--line);display:grid;grid-gap:18px;gap:18px;margin:0 auto;max-width:980px;padding:26px 20px 42px}.fine-print{font-size:14px}@media (max-width:720px){.site-header{align-items:flex-start;flex-direction:column}.store-panel{display:grid}}